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Lisbon to Haro?

The cheapest way to get from Lisbon to Haro is to bus via Vilar Formoso which costs $54.35 - $86.96 and takes 14h 2m.

What is the fastest way to get from Lisbon to Haro?

The fastest way to get from Lisbon to Haro is to fly and bus which takes 6h 21m and costs $47.83 - $184.78 .

Is there a direct bus between Lisbon and Haro?

No, there is no direct bus from Lisbon to Haro. However, there are services departing from Lisbon and arriving at Haro via Vitoria-Gasteiz and Labastida/ Bastida.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h 55m.

Is there a direct train between Lisbon and Haro?

No, there is no direct train from Lisbon to Haro. However, there are services departing from Lisboa Oriente and arriving at Haro via Entroncamento, Badajoz, Madrid-Puerta De Atocha and Zaragoza-Delicias.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 16h 3m.

How far is it from Lisbon to Haro?

The distance between Lisbon and Haro is 839 km. The road distance is 795 km.

How do I travel from Lisbon to Haro without a car?

The best way to get from Lisbon to Haro without a car is to train and night bus which takes 12h 22m and costs $65.22 - $130.43 .

How long does it take to get from Lisbon to Haro?

It takes approximately 6h 21m to get from Lisbon to Haro, including transfers.
